Peabody Kids Vote for Obama, Brown, Tisei
Elementary students accompanied their parents to the polls on Tuesday to cast their own votes, and vote they -- 1,003 ballots were cast.
[The following was submitted by Sudi Smoller of the Peabody Education Foundation.] The votes of 1,003 Peabody elementary students on Tuesday mirrored actual results except that, unlike their parents, the kids elected Richard Tisei over John Tierney. The race for U.S. Representative was a close one with students and their parents, but with a different result. Students elected Tisei with 418 votes over the actual winner, incumbent Tierney, who received 388 of the students’ votes. The students voted almost 2 to 1 in favor of the Obama/Biden ticket.
